Get started10 Crofton Grove is a five-bedroom detached house in Waltham Forest, London, London (E4 6NY). It has a recorded floor area of 194 m² (around 2088 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1976-1982 and council tax band G. The latest certificate (March 2024)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in June 2014 the rating was D,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Average to Good and lighting went from Good to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 82).
Sale prices here have outpaced London HPI: 5.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. Today's modelled estimate of £1,028,000 is 22.7% above the 2019 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£401/sq ft) was about 44.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2006. Past consents include an extension and a conservatory,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 194 m² it's 16.2% larger than the typical home in the postcode (167 m² median across 15 EPCs). 5 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 3 is the typical count. Last sale on file: £837,500 in April 2019.
